A local authority in Warrington is seeking a compassionate Residential Care Worker to support vulnerable children with complex mental health needs. This role involves working in a 4-bed residential home, providing outreach services and ensuring emotional support for the children.
Candidates will work on a 24/7 rota, including weekends, and must possess strong communication skills in English. This position offers a competitive salary, annual leave, and access to a variety of benefits.

How to prepare for a job interview at Warrington Borough Council
✨Understand the Role
Before your interview, make sure you thoroughly understand what being a Residential Care Worker involves.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of vulnerable children and the challenges they face. This will help you articulate how your skills and experiences align with the role.
✨Show Your Compassion
In this line of work, compassion is key. Be prepared to share examples from your past experiences where you've demonstrated empathy and support for others, especially in challenging situations. This will show the interviewers that you have the right mindset for the job.
✨Highlight Communication Skills
Strong communication skills are essential for this role. Think of instances where you've effectively communicated with children or vulnerable individuals. Be ready to discuss how you adapt your communication style to meet the needs of different people, as this will be crucial in your day-to-day responsibilities.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ect scenario-based questions during your interview. These might involve handling difficult situations or providing emotional support. Practice your responses to these types of questions, focusing on your problem-solving skills and ability to remain calm under pressure.
